Abstract

This qualitative case study examined what educators and startups learned from each other when participating in a 4-hour educational technology (edtech) design summit, SlowPitch, which strategically facilitated boundary crossing conversations and activities among typically siloed constituents, such as educators, researchers, developers, investors, and students, in the edtech ecosystem. Participants included eight edtech startup founders or representatives, seven preservice teachers, and 18 practicing educators. Individual interviews were conducted during and after SlowPitch. Findings revealed educators (a) learned about edtech innovations, (b) engaged in teacher design thinking for integrating edtech innovations, (c) became aware of the voices and influencers within the ecosystem, and (d) learned about edtech startup development processes. Startups (a) learned how their edtech products would work (or not) in teachers’ classrooms, (b) explored how to penetrate the K-12 market, and (c) generated ways to gain interest of potential users. This study illustrates value in broadening an ecological perspective on educators’ work toward technology innovation and integration in school classrooms to consider edtech innovators and their innovations. The discussion suggests edtech learning in teacher education and professional learning can push farther than program wide and program deep in university and K-12 contexts to include experiences in the broader edtech ecosystem.
